Comprehensive Dental Examinations and Cleanings

At the core of expert dental care are regular comprehensive examinations and professional cleanings. These routine visits are crucial for early detection of dental issues such as cavities, gum disease, and even oral cancer. During a typical examination, your Boyle Heights dentist will meticulously inspect your teeth, gums, tongue, and palate. They will use specialized tools to check for any signs of decay, inflammation, or abnormalities. Professional cleanings, often performed by a dental hygienist, involve the removal of plaque and tartar buildup that regular brushing and flossing can miss. This service is vital for maintaining optimal oral hygiene and preventing more serious problems down the line. The methods used are standard across the dental profession, focusing on gentle yet thorough cleaning techniques, often utilizing ultrasonic scalers and manual instruments, followed by polishing to ensure a smooth tooth surface.

Restorative Dentistry for Damaged Teeth

For residents of Boyle Heights who may have experienced tooth decay, injury, or wear and tear, restorative dentistry offers solutions to bring back the strength, function, and appearance of their teeth. This subspecialty of dentistry involves repairing or replacing damaged or missing teeth. Common procedures include:

Fillings

When teeth develop cavities, dentists use fillings to restore their structure and prevent further decay. Modern dentistry in Boyle Heights typically utilizes composite resin fillings, which are tooth-colored and blend seamlessly with your natural smile. Amalgam fillings, though less common now due to aesthetic preferences, are also still an option in some practices. The procedure involves removing the decayed portion of the tooth and then filling the space with the chosen material. The material is then shaped and hardened to match the contour of the tooth.

Crowns and Bridges

For teeth that are significantly damaged or weak, a dental crown might be recommended. A crown, often referred to as a cap, is a custom-made covering that encases the entire tooth, protecting it and restoring its shape, size, and strength. Similarly, dental bridges are used to replace one or more missing teeth. A bridge typically consists of crowns cemented onto the natural teeth or implants that flank the gap, with an artificial tooth (or teeth) suspended between them. These restorative options are vital for maintaining chewing function and preventing adjacent teeth from shifting into the empty space.

Root Canal Therapy

When the pulp inside a tooth becomes infected or inflamed, root canal therapy becomes necessary. This procedure, often misunderstood, is designed to save a tooth that would otherwise need to be extracted. During a root canal, the dentist carefully removes the infected pulp, cleans and disinfects the inside of the tooth, and then fills and seals the space. While it may sound daunting, modern root canal procedures in Boyle Heights are highly effective and performed with advanced techniques and anesthetics to ensure patient comfort.

Cosmetic Dentistry to Enhance Your Smile

Beyond essential oral health, many individuals in Boyle Heights seek cosmetic dentistry services to improve the aesthetic appeal of their smiles. These treatments focus on enhancing the appearance of your teeth, gums, and bite. Recognizing the importance of a confident smile in both personal and professional life, dental professionals in the area offer a range of cosmetic procedures:

Teeth Whitening

Professional teeth whitening services can significantly brighten stained or discolored teeth caused by factors like aging, consumption of certain foods and drinks, or smoking. Dentists use professional-grade bleaching agents that are much stronger than over-the-counter products, delivering more dramatic and immediate results. This is a popular choice for many residents looking for a quick yet effective smile enhancement.

Veneers

Dental veneers are thin, custom-made shells of porcelain or composite resin that are bonded to the front surface of teeth. They are an excellent option for improving the appearance of teeth that are worn down, chipped, broken, misaligned, uneven, or have gaps. Veneers can transform the look of a smile by creating a uniform, natural, and aesthetically pleasing appearance.

Cosmetic Bonding

Similar to veneers, cosmetic bonding uses tooth-colored composite resin to repair minor imperfections such as chips, cracks, or gaps between teeth. The resin is applied directly to the tooth and sculpted by the dentist, then hardened with a special light. It’s a more conservative approach than veneers and can often be completed in a single dental visit.

Orthodontics for Straighter Teeth and Better Bites

Achieving a straight smile and a proper bite is essential for both aesthetics and long-term oral health. Orthodontic treatments, available from expert dentists and orthodontists in and around Boyle Heights, address issues like crooked teeth, overcrowding, and malocclusion (improper bite). These specialized services aim to realign teeth and jaws for improved function and appearance.

Traditional Braces

Traditional braces, consisting of metal brackets and wires, are a common and effective method for straightening teeth. They apply continuous pressure to gradually move teeth into their desired positions. While the appearance has evolved, they remain a reliable solution for complex orthodontic issues.

Clear Aligners

For those seeking a more discreet orthodontic option, clear aligners such as Invisalign have become increasingly popular. These are a series of custom-made, transparent plastic trays that are worn sequentially. Each aligner gradually shifts teeth into place. They offer greater flexibility, are removable for eating and cleaning, and are virtually invisible, making them a favorite among adults and teens alike in the Boyle Heights community.

Specialized Dental Services

Beyond general and cosmetic dentistry, Boyle Heights benefits from access to more specialized dental services catering to specific needs. These can include:

Pediatric Dentistry

Caring for the youngest members of the Boyle Heights community is crucial for establishing a lifetime of good oral health habits. Pediatric dentists are specially trained to handle the unique dental needs of infants, children, and adolescents, creating a fun and comfortable environment for them. They focus on preventative care, education, and treating any early dental issues.

Periodontology (Gum Disease Treatment)

Gum disease, also known as periodontal disease, is a serious infection that can lead to tooth loss and other health problems. Periodontists are specialists who diagnose and treat gum disease, offering treatments ranging from deep cleanings (scaling and root planing) to surgical interventions for more advanced cases. Maintaining healthy gums is as vital as maintaining healthy teeth.

Oral Surgery

For more complex procedures such as wisdom tooth extraction, dental implants, or corrective jaw surgery, oral surgeons are the specialists to consult. These highly trained professionals possess expertise in both surgical and anesthetic aspects of dental procedures, ensuring patient safety and effective outcomes.

What is the typical timeline for completing common dental procedures in Boyle Heights, such as a filling or a crown?

For common procedures like dental fillings, they are typically completed in a single visit, often taking between 30 minutes to an hour, depending on the extent of the decay. For dental crowns, the process usually involves two visits. The first visit involves preparing the tooth, taking impressions, and placing a temporary crown, which can last about an hour to an hour and a half. The second visit, usually a few weeks later, is for fitting and cementing the permanent crown, which typically takes about an hour. Some modern dental offices in Boyle Heights may offer same-day crown technology using CAD/CAM systems, allowing for the completion of a crown in a single appointment lasting a couple of hours.

Are there dental facilities in Boyle Heights that cater to patients with dental anxiety or phobia?

Yes, many dental practices in Boyle Heights are very much aware of dental anxiety and phobia. They often employ various strategies to make patients feel more comfortable. This can include offering sedation dentistry options (like nitrous oxide, oral sedatives, or even IV sedation for more severe cases), providing a calm and serene office environment, and ensuring that the dental team is patient, understanding, and communicative. Don’t hesitate to discuss your anxieties with the dental office beforehand; they can often tailor approaches to help manage your fear and ensure a positive experience.

What are the key differences between a general dentist and a specialist like an orthodontist or periodontist in Boyle Heights?

A general dentist provides a wide range of routine dental services, including preventative care, basic fillings, extractions, and cosmetic procedures. They are your first point of contact for most of your dental needs. Specialists, on the other hand, have undergone additional years of advanced training in a specific area of dentistry. An orthodontist specializes in correcting misaligned teeth and jaws, often using braces or clear aligners. A periodontist focuses on the prevention, diagnosis, and treatment of diseases affecting the gums and supporting structures of the teeth. If your needs go beyond routine care, your general dentist in Boyle Heights will likely refer you to the appropriate specialist.
